Hello, I have a linux machin configured as a router. What i am trying to do is use ipmasqasm with portfw module to redirect http requests that gets to the linux, to a sun box. the sun have a legal IP with the default gw of one of the linux interfaces. so all trafic coming and going to the sun goes true the linux (other the the redirection all traffic is fine). linux routing table: Destination Gateway Genmask Flags Metric Ref Use Iface yyy.yyy.yyy.yy 0.0.0.0 255.255.255.240 U 0 0 0 eth2 zzz.zzz.zzz.zz 0.0.0.0 255.255.255.128 U 0 0 0 eth1 127.0.0.0 0.0.0.0 255.0.0.0 U 0 0 0 lo 0.0.0.0 zzz.zzz.zzz.zz 0.0.0.0 UG 0 0 0 eth1 linux ipchains table: Chain forward (policy DENY): target prot opt source destination ports ACCEPT all ------ zzz.zzz.zzz.zz/25 0.0.0.0/0 n/a ACCEPT all ------ yyy.yyy.yyy.yy/28 0.0.0.0/0 n/a ACCEPT all ------ 0.0.0.0/0 yyy.yyy.yyy.yy/28 n/a linux ipmasqadm portfw table: prot localaddr rediraddr lport rport pcnt pref TCP zzz.zzz.zzz.199 yyy.yyy.yyy.210 80 80 10 10 So, i think each table is fine by it self, but i still can recive html pages. if i use tcpdump to monitor the connection on eth1 or eth2 i see this traffic: z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> zzz.zzz.zzz.199.80: S 50758:50758(0) z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80: S 50758:50758(0) y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80 > z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315: S 3901138230:3901138230(0) ack 50759 y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80 > z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315: S 3901138230:3901138230(0) ack 50759 z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80: R 50759:50759(0) z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80: R 50759:50759(0) z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> zzz.zzz.zzz.199.80: S 50758:50758(0) z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80: S 50758:50758(0) y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80 > z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315: S 3901623923:3901623923(0) ack 50759 y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80 > z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315: S 3901623923:3901623923(0) ack 50759 z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80: R 50759:50759(0) zzz.zzz.zzz.192.1315 > yyy.yyy.yyy.210.80: R 50759:50759(0) if i understand that corrctly, it's only SYN and RST packets ? So, where is my mistake ? or maybe i can use ipmasqadm only with masqurading and not simple forwarding ? if so do you know of any such util ?
